What Is the Law on Neighbor Disputes?
We don’t always get to pick our neighbors. And sometimes they do things on their property (or that creep onto our property) that annoy us. However, that does not mean you can take the law into your own hands. If it is impossible to resolve a disagreement with your neighbor in a civil manner, you may require legal advice. This includes for boundary disputes, noise complaints, trespassing, or local law violations.
What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Real Estate Lawyer To Help With a Neighbor Dispute?
You may need a real estate lawyer’s help with a neighbor dispute if you are dealing with:
- Neighbors walking across your property
- Next-door construction projects crossing onto your land
- Late-night, loud partying next door that violates local noise laws
- A neighbor planting or putting a fence on your side of the property line
- A neighbor cut down a tree that was on your property
How Can a Lawyer Help Me With a Neighbor Dispute?
Sometimes, it is impossible to simply discuss something with a neighbor and come to a resolution. A lawyer can determine if any laws have been broken or if your right to the enjoyment of your property has been violated. They can represent you in a lawsuit, including in settlement negotiations, mediation, or at trial, to protect your rights and interests.
What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Real Estate Lawyer To Help With a Neighbor Dispute?
Do not take the law into your own hands if you cannot resolve a neighbor dispute. You could get into legal trouble. Without a lawyer, it could also be more difficult to assert your rights and hold your neighbor accountable for violating any local ordinances.
What Questions Should I Ask When Trying To Find a Real Estate Lawyer in Rodeo?
These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that a l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case. Many real estate lawyers offer an initial consultation that allows you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. The top questions to ask include:
- What is your experience in handling real estate cases in California?
- Have you represented property owners in cases like mine?
- What are potential issues that can come up during the property purchase?
- How will you keep me informed about updates in my case?
- What is the likely timeline for resolving my case?
- What is your fee structure for legal representation?
